  • Numerous battles that took place during the Middle Ages are well known. The Battle of Hastings in 1066, for example, has been studied from nearly every angle. In addition to looking at the details of the conflict itself, historians and the general public continue to assess its influence on culture and politics alike.
    Many people have the same type of interest in battles fought during the Scottish Wars of Independence, those that took place during the Hundred Years' War, and all kinds of crusading efforts throughout the medieval period. Alongside the best-known battles are numerous little-known skirmishes and conflicts. No less full of carnage and heroism, these fights and their overall impact on life and death during the Middle Ages have been overlooked.
